What is the 2013–2014 SNAP Verification Worksheet?
The 2013–2014 SNAP Verification Worksheet is a financial aid verification form designed to authenticate the details submitted through the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A). This form plays a crucial role in the financial aid process for the 2013–2014 academic year, ensuring that the information provided is accurate and complete.
Specifically, the worksheet is essential for verifying SNAP benefits, which may influence a student's eligibility for financial assistance. Accurate completion of this form is vital to prevent complications during the federal student aid assessment.

Who Needs the 2013–2014 SNAP Verification Worksheet?
This form must be completed by students who receive SNAP benefits, as well as by at least one of their parents. Signing the worksheet indicates acknowledgment and affirmation of the information provided, which is necessary for accurate financial aid evaluation.
Students who may be required to fill this out include those enrolled or planning to enroll in post-secondary education and those whose FAFSA is flagged for verification.

Required Documents and Supporting Materials
When submitting the 2013–2014 SNAP Verification Worksheet, the following documents are typically required:
-
Tax documents for both the student and parent, if applicable.
-
Proof of SNAP benefits, such as benefit statements.
-
Any additional supporting documents as specified by the school.
Submitting accurate and complete documents is vital. This ensures the submission is processed efficiently and helps manage potential issues regarding student aid eligibility.
